Best Tennessee All-Boys ²ÝÁñÉçÇø High Schools (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 25 all-boys private high schools serving 3,783 students in Tennessee.
The top ranked all-boys private high schools in Tennessee include Montgomery Bell Academy, Christian Brothers High School, and Memphis University School.
The average acceptance rate is 83%, which is lower than the Tennessee private high school average acceptance rate of 85%.
36% of all-boys private high schools in Tennessee are religiously affiliated (most commonly Christian and Baptist).

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the top ranked all-boys private high schools in Tennessee?
The top ranked all-boys private high schools in Tennessee include Montgomery Bell Academy, Christian Brothers High School, and Memphis University School.
How many all-boys private high schools are located in Tennessee?
25 all-boys private high schools are located in Tennessee.
How diverse are all-boys private high schools in Tennessee?
Tennessee all-boys private high schools are approximately 20% minority students, which is higher than the Tennessee private school average of 19%.
What percentage of all-boys private high schools are religiously affiliated in Tennessee?
36% of all-boys private high schools in Tennessee are religiously affiliated (most commonly Christian and Baptist).
